Game Variants and Betting Options

West Virginia’s online roulette offers the full range of bets you’d find in a physical casino – single numbers, colors, parity, dozens, and so forth. The main variants differ mainly in house edge:

  • American – 38 slots (0 and 00), 5.26% edge
  • European – 37 slots (single 0), 2.70% edge
  • French – Same layout as European, plus La Partage rule, 1.35% edge on even bets

Both “classic” and “live dealer” versions are available. Live dealer tables bring a human croupier into the mix, adding a social element that pure RNG games lack.
